An Istanbul Bosphorus cruise offers stunning views of both the European and Asian sides of the city, with a mix of historical landmarks, palaces, fortresses, and natural beauty.
European Side Attractions:
Dolmabahçe Palace: A stunning 19th-century Ottoman palace with a mix of Baroque, Rococo, and Neoclassical architecture.
Çırağan Palace: A luxurious Ottoman-era palace turned hotel, known for its grandeur and waterfront location.
Ortaköy Mosque: A picturesque mosque by the Bosphorus Bridge, perfect for photos.
Rumeli Fortress (Rumeli Hisarı): A 15th-century Ottoman fortress built by Mehmed the Conqueror to control the strait.
Bosphorus Bridge: One of the iconic bridges connecting Europe and Asia.
Arnavutköy: A charming neighborhood known for its historic wooden mansions and waterfront cafes.
Asian Side Attractions:
Beylerbeyi Palace: A 19th-century Ottoman summer palace with beautiful gardens and waterfront views.
Küçüksu Pavilion: A small but elegant Ottoman hunting lodge by the water.
Anadolu Hisarı: A medieval fortress built by the Ottomans, paired with Rumeli Fortress across the strait.
Kanlıca: A quaint neighborhood famous for its yogurt and peaceful atmosphere.
Both Sides:
Maiden’s Tower (Kız Kulesi): The iconic tower on a small islet, steeped in legends and romance.
Bosphorus Villages: Scenic neighborhoods like Bebek, Emirgan, and Yeniköy, known for their historic mansions and lush greenery.
Luxury Waterfront Mansions (Yalı): Ottoman-era wooden mansions lining the shores, showcasing traditional architecture.
Natural Beauty:
Bosphorus Strait: The waterway itself, offering breathtaking views of the city skyline and the meeting point of two continents.
